Micronutrient supplementation increases CD4 counts in HIV-infected patients on HAART

Published in AIDS Weekly, October 9th, 2006

Micronutrient supplementation increases CD4 counts in HIV-infected patients on HAART.

In a recent report published in the Journal of Acquired Immune Deficiency Syndromes, researchers in the United States conducted a prospective, randomized, double-blinded, placebo-controlled trial to "examine the immunologic, metabolic, and clinical effects of broad spectrum micronutrient supplementation in HIV-infected patients taking highly active antiretroviral therapy (HAART)."

"Forty HIV-infected patients taking a stavudine and/or didanosine-based HAART regimen were prospectively randomized to receive micronutrients or placebo twice daily for 12 weeks....
